About Event

Moderated by Ramona Albert, AIA, this conversation brings together Bassam Komati, AIA,OEAB, Jacob Reidel, AIA and Andre Soluri, AIA, SARA, to discuss the state of the architectural profession today. Architecture is no longer just architecture: firms are expanding their services into research, strategy, development, branding, product design, and beyond. Architects are building careers that move fluidly across disciplines.

The panel will explore how the profession is being redefined, how offices are widening their scope of offerings, and what new paths are emerging for architects today. Central to the conversation is the role of architectural education as well: how the critical thinking, systems-level problem solving and design rigor at the core of architectural training prepare practitioners not only to design buildings but to lead, shape and operate across a far broader landscape of practice.
